
KOMATIPOORT – According to Const Natacia Mbuyane, spokesman for the Komatipoort Police Station, a green BMW bumped into the back of a red Volkswagen yesterday afternoon. The owner of the Volkswagen, Mr Christo van der Merwe, stopped to communicate with the driver and was shocked when three men climbed out of the car and pointed firearms at him.
The two armed suspects kept watch over Van der Merwe, while the third man searched the vehicle for valuables. An envelope containing about R5 000 cash and an iPhone, which was kept on Van der Merwe’s person, was stolen.
The suspects fled, leaving Van der Merwe on the scene.
A case of armed robbery has been opened and no arrests have been made.
Police urged the community to be on high alert and to immediately contact the Komatipoort SAPS if they spot the vehicle. “There should be no attempt to engage the suspects as they are armed and should be considered dangerous,” Mbuyane cautioned.
